Colorado River - Horse Creek to Cottonwood Float - 7/16/20

COLORADO BASIN Fishing Report
Rating
3/5
FLOW
1530 cfs
TRIP
Full Day Float
DATE
Jul
16
WEATHER
Sunny 80°
GUIDE

Brian Hilbert

TRIP SUMMARY

Floated Horse Creek to Cottonwood. The river looked great with good flows and about 2.5’ of visibility. We primarily fished with nymphing rigs with size 10 pats rubber legs and size 18 pmd emergers taking most of the fish. Pods of fish were sporadic and were all holding in the faster riffles and pockets. We saw quite a few pmd’s hatching throughout the day and had success casting dries to rising fish. A size 16 ant got most of the dry eats today however. Fishing was definitely good but not what I would call great.
